About the programme

Aimed at students, researchers, clinicians, engineers, and early-stage entrepreneurs, this five-day immersive summer school is focused on health technology innovation and entrepreneurship.

This intensive programme is built around the principles of needs-led innovation and will equip participants with the tools, methods, and insights to tackle real-world challenges in healthcare through technology.

What you will learn

Participants will gain practical knowledge and experience in,

  • Needs-led innovation methodology in healthcare
  • Stakeholder engagement and identifying real-world clinical needs
  • Human-centred design of innovative health solutions
  • Health technology regulations and intellectual property (IP) management
  • Overview of research and development (R&D) pipelines for medical technologies
  • Business strategies for technology translation, including funding and investment
  • Real world insights from experts across academia, healthcare, and industry
